Mason Willey takes part in Iowa all-star track & field

2015 Clarion-Goldfield-Dows graduate Mason Willey, who brought home two medals from state track in May, recently participated in the annual Senior All-Star Spotlight Track & Field Meet held at the University of Dubuque. High school athletes from all over Iowa, along with neighboring states Illinois and Wisconsin, are invited to this prestigious event that showcases the best high school talent in the sport. The athletes are first nominated by their coaches or fans, and the final roster is then determined by the Team Iowa coaches. There were 50 female, and 45 male, athletes from Iowa that made the roster. This was the 17th annual event, with the number of states involved varying slightly over those years.

“I was surprised and excited to be chosen,” said Willey in describing his reaction. “I’m proud to have been a part of it.” Willey competed in one of his individual specialties, the long jump, and took 13th out of 18 with a 21’ 1.5” best mark. He finished ahead of one athlete from Team Wisconsin and two others from Team Illinois. He also ran a leg in two relays, with the highlight being in the sprint medley were they set a new meet record of 3:26.41 to win it for Team Iowa. The 4x100 relay he was in finished fifth in 44.46.

“I think it went pretty well for me,” said Willey in retrospect. “It was fun to meet all the people and watch all of those athletes perform.”

He felt like, when it comes to the competition, there wasn’t much difference between the Iowa athletes and from the other two states. “Both those states have some different events we don’t have in Iowa, like the pole vault or the triple jump,” said Willey. He also admits he made some new friends while there. “I will be keeping in touch with them,” said Willey. “I thought it went real well for me.”
